Skip to main content

How Engagement Is Calculated

See how Keyhole calculates engagement across platforms, based on likes, comments, shares, and other platform-specific metrics.

Julie Bevacqua avatar
Written by Julie Bevacqua
Updated over a week ago

Engagement measures how users interact with the posts tracked in your Keyhole account. The calculation varies by platform and may be affected by authentication status or API restrictions.

Keyhole uses available public data and authenticated access (where applicable) to calculate total engagement per platform.


Engagement Calculation by Platform

Engagement is calculated differently on each platform based on the interactions available and the data Keyhole can access.

Platform

Engagement Formula

Notes

Twitter/X

Likes + Retweets

Full support from public posts—no authentication required

Instagram Business

Likes + Comments (standard)
Likes + Comments + Shares + Saves + Replies + Taps + Exits (authenticated)

Story interactions (Replies, Taps, Exits) are only tracked for authenticated Business/Creator accounts

Facebook

Likes + Comments + Shares

Applies to specified public Pages in Watchlist or Profile Analytics

TikTok

Likes + Comments + Shares

Available for eligible public accounts (must meet engagement criteria)

YouTube

Likes + Comments

Applies to channels added to Watchlist or Profile Analytics

⚠️ NOTE: Instagram Shares are only tracked from the day an account is added to Keyhole. Story interactions (Taps, Replies, Exits) and Saves are only available for authenticated Business or Creator accounts. Meta’s API may restrict some metrics in regions like the EU and Japan.


Get Help

For additional help, contact support by choosing the chat icon in the bottom right-hand corner of the screen and selecting I'm an existing customer and need support.

Did this answer your question?